    So I have this stand that I modelled in 3DS Max to use for a Demo Room and I want to be able to display an image or a text on the square part without having to create a new texture each time.

    Capture.JPG

    I was wondering what is the "good" way to do that. My first approach was to put a Canevas on it set in World Coordinates and then add a text/image area that I could motify for what I want to present, but if I have, let's say 10 objets of such sort on my map, I would create 10 canevas and I find it a little expensive. An other concern of mine is that the Canevas is a little impraticable for this kind of object.

    Thanks for the input :) I finally done something that seems easy enough to use for me :

    Capture.JPG

    I put a Quad in front of the display and put a texture as the image, and for the text I used a 3DText with the shader you mentioned and it works alright :)
